A Deep Invertible 3-D Facial Shape Model for Interpretable Genetic Syndrome Diagnosis

One of the primary difficulties in treating patients with genetic syndromes is diagnosing their condition. Many syndromes are associated with characteristic facial features that can be imaged and utilized by computer-assisted diagnosis systems. In this work, we develop a novel 3D facial surface mode...
